Block
#12,827,656
26w
10 txs786,876 confs
Transactions
10
Total Output
₳775,448.74
$114.29K
Fees
₳2.71
Size
10.77 KB
11,025 bytes
Details
Hash
7fe971c8b0facab2580d5dccfbc96374cca143219613df80a68af372eb7d9cfd
Epoch / Slot
Epoch 603 · slot 175,203,748 · epoch-slot 70,948
Timestamp
26w · Fri, 26 Dec 2025 17:27:19 GMT
Block producer
VRF key
vrf_vk1u…cs8727xq
Op cert
a1c7a130…531d767c
Op cert counter
24